Six more persons died of Covid-19 infection at the Coronavirus Unit of Mymensingh Medical College Hospital (MMCH) during the 24 hours till 9:00am on Tuesday.
Two of them were Covid-19 patients while four died of Covid-19 symptoms.
Dr Md Mohiuddin Khan, focal person of the Coronavirus Unit of MMCH, said the persons who died of Covid-19 included one 40-year-old male from Tangail, while the other was a 77-year-old male from Jamalpur. Of the rest four deceased, three hailed from Jamalpur and a 60-year-old woman from Muktagacha in Mymensingh.
Four of the deceased had undergone treatment at the intensive care unit, while two were admitted to a ward. They died between 8:00am on Tuesday and 8:00am on Wednesday. The deceased also included a 22-year-old youth.
He further said 110 Covid-19 patients have been admitted to the Coronavirus Unit of the MMCH until Wednesday afternoon. Eight, out of 13 ICU beds, are filled up with Covid-19 patients.
